It began with a phone call, as these stories often do. Article content
Gordy Elliott, a respected veteran football coach at Auburn high school in Washington state, had a quarterback he believed Bruce Barnum, the head coach at Portland State, might be interested in — Davis Alexander. Article content Article content
“He called me up and said, ‘Barney, you must look at this kid,’ and Gordy doesn’t say that about many,” Barnum told The Gazette this week. “When Gordy speaks about somebody, like he did Davis. …”
